Temenos Gateway

Petra, Jordan

The remains of a triple-arched monumental gateway separate the Colonnaded Street (Petra's main street) from the temenos (sacred precinct) of Qasr al-Bint. The west face of the gateway is viewed here, from inside the temenos. The buildings to the right are traditionally interpreted as "baths," although this has been disputed (Jordan Past and Present, p. 24).

The Nabataean main street runs east-west, both here and at Bostra, contrary to the north-south orientation of the typical Roman cardo.
